    Rubber Moulded Components

    All the non standard seals are the result of the same vulcanization process described under the section concerning o-rings. However, these parts are of the most varied shapes and therefore are ‘special products’; Reference then below, will only be made to the differences in the production process that derive from the difference of geometric shape.

    While for o-rings, the simple indication of the two sizes of the internal diameter and the section is sufficient to identify the exact item required, for the special parts, the customer has to provide a detailed technical drawing of the part.
    Based on this drawing, our Company's task is to identify the geometric shape and the exact configuration of the part required, to enable supply of the part as shown.

    These products are also moulded by injection presses in order to permit a perfect balance between constant quality levels and cost control.

    Common features for hydraulic seals and pneumatic seals include spring loaded, integral wiper, and split seal. Sealing elements have a decisive influence on the design, function and service life of hydraulic and pneumatic cylinders and systems.

    This applies equally to piston and rod seals, where leak tightness, resistance to wear and gap extrusion, resistance to process media, resistance to high and low temperatures, low friction, compact form and simple installation are demanded in order to meet the requirements of industry for a functional sealing solution.

    Composite seals are two- or multi-part seals manufactured as an integral unit. A typical composite seal consists of an integral PTFE ring and elastomer ring, providing the properties of an elastomeric ring with a rigid, low friction (PTFE)working face.
     

    O Rings
    O-Rings are produced as a result of the vulcanization of the rubber which is carried out by presses fitted with steel moulds. Different types of rubber moulding are adopted, but the most common used for the specific production of standardized pieces such as O-Rings is the injection method with closed moulds as it permits the production of large volumes at extremely competitive prices.

    Raw materials used are supplied by the most prestigious companies in this field, and include Nitrile (NBR), (Silicone (VMQ), Fluorosilicone (FVMQ), Fluorocarbon (Viton® / FPM), Perfluorocarbon (Kalrez®, Chemraz® FFPM), Ethylene-Propylene (EPDM), Hydrogen Nitrile (HNBR), Teflon® (PTFE).

    Available Sizes
    Considerable quantities of O-rings are available from stock, covering sizes in the range 1mm — 1200mm D1. These sizes are according to the following standards:

    • BS1806 - AS568 (section D2 = 1.78 - 2.62 - 3.53 - 5.34 - 6.99)
    • French (section D2 = 1.0 - 1.6 - 1.9 - 2.7 - 3.6 - 5.34 - 6.99)
    • Spanish - AN6227 (section as per BS1806 - AS568)
    • Swedish - SMS 1586 (section D2 = 1.6 - 2.4 - 3.0 - 5.7 8.4)
    • Metric Sizes (section D2 = 1.0 - 1.5 - 2.0 - 2.5 - 3.0 - 3.5 - 4.0 - 4.5 - 5.0)
    • (and non standard)
    Metal Gaskets
    These sealing products are widely used in manufacturing plants, for piping  of petroleum based products and chemicals, and in the power generation industry.
    We are able to supply the following types of gasket.


    Ring joints

    Materials: soft iron, carbon steel, stainless steel and special steels - types: oval, octagonal, RX and BX - specifications: API st 6a, ANSI B16.20


    Lens gaskets

    Materials: soft iron, carbon steel, stainless steel and special steels - specifications: DIN 31271 and DIN 2696
    Spiral wound gaskets
    Metallic shapes and rings: carbon steel, stainless steel and special steels - inserts: non asbestos materials, PTFE, graphite and special materials - types: spiral and spiral with centring rings - specifications: BS 3381, API 601 e DIN 2632"2638

    Metal jacketed seals
    Metallic covering: carbon steel, stainless steel and special steels - insert: non asbestos materials, PTFE, graphite and special materials - types: ring and ring with ribs of different shapes

    Flat seals
    Materials: carbon steel, stainless steel, special steels also with non asbestos materials, PTFE and graphite covering

    • types: flat section, grooved face, corrugated and shaped
    • specifications: DIN 2690, DIN 2691, DIN 2692 e BS 3293

PTFE has become the material choice when looking for a unique combination of properties to provide performance unmatched by any other polymer. PTFE and PTFE with selected fillers offer the following exceptional characteristics:

    • excellent chemical resistance
    • very wide service temperature range from -260°C to +260°C
    • unsurpassed dielectric properties
    • high purity and inertness
    • the lowest coefficient of friction of any solid
    • a broad range of mechanical properties
